#e9cb0c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e9cb0c is composed of 91.4% red, 79.6% green and 4.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 12.9% magenta, 94.8%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 51.9 degrees, a saturation of 90.2% and a lightness of 48%. #e9cb0c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ff18 with #d39700.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c00.

#e9cb0c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e9cb0c has RGB values of R:233, G:203, B:12 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.13, Y:0.95,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 15321868.

Shades and Tints of #e9cb0c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090800 is the darkest color, while #fffdf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e9cb0c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#817f74 is the less saturated color, while #f2d203 is the most saturated one.
